With over 20 year’s experience in the thermal controls industry, ATC Semitec is the country’s leading distributor of thermal … • As current-limiting devices for circuit protection, as replacements for fuses. Current through the device causes a small amount of resistive heating. If the current is large enough to generate more heat than the device can lose to its surroundings, the device heats up, causing its resistance to increase. This creates a self-reinforcing effect that drives the resistance upwards, therefore limiting the current.

WebA thermistor can be used in a circuit to detect a. temperature change. For example, a thermistor may. be used to keep a freezer at the right temperature. A circuit with a thermistor in it can switch the freezer on. if the temperature gets too high and switch the freezer. off again when the correct low temperature is reached.
